Product Introduction
**SSM9585GM-VB** is a P-Channel MOSFET using Trench technology, packaged in SOP8, designed for medium and high power applications, with a drain-source voltage (VDS) of 100V and low on-resistance. The gate-source voltage (VGS) range of this MOSFET is ±20V, and the maximum drain current (ID) is -2.5A, which is suitable for applications requiring efficient current control and low power loss. Its threshold voltage (Vth) is -2V, and it can be stably turned on at a lower voltage, with excellent switching performance. At VGS = 4.5V, the on-resistance is 200mΩ, and at VGS = 10V it is 160mΩ, which is suitable for use in applications requiring larger currents and higher power efficiency.

Detailed parameter description
| **Parameter** | **Description** |
|---------------------|--------------------------------------------|
| **Model** | SSM9585GM-VB |
| **Package type** | SOP8 |
| **Configuration** | Single P-Channel |
| **Drain-source voltage (VDS)** | -100V |
| **Gate-source voltage (VGS)** | ±20V |
| **Threshold voltage (Vth)** | -2V |
| **On-resistance (RDS(ON))** | 200mΩ @ VGS = 4.5V, 160mΩ @ VGS = 10V |
| **Maximum drain current (ID)** | -2.5A |
| **Technology** | Trench |
| **Operating temperature range** | -55°C to +150°C |
Domain and module applications:
Applications and module examples
1. **Power Management Systems**
The SSM9585GM-VB is ideal for load switching and reverse current control in power management systems, especially in applications that require high current and high power efficiency. Its low on-resistance and high current carrying capacity make it ideal for use in battery management, DC-DC converters, and regulator designs, helping to improve power conversion efficiency and reduce energy loss.
2. **Reverse Current Protection**
As a P-Channel MOSFET, the SSM9585GM-VB can be used in reverse current protection circuits. When it is necessary to prevent current from flowing back from the load end to the power end, this MOSFET can effectively block the flow of unwanted current as a switching element, protecting other parts of the circuit from damage. Its 100V drain-source voltage enables it to handle higher voltage power systems.
3. **Automotive Electronics**
In automotive power management systems, the SSM9585GM-VB can be used for battery management, on-board power converters, and electric vehicle charging control circuits. P-Channel MOSFETs can provide better control when current flows in the reverse direction, helping to improve energy efficiency in on-board batteries or other battery-powered devices, and ensuring battery health and extended life.
4. **Load Switches**
This MOSFET is suitable for various load switching applications, especially for power start and stop control under low voltage and high current conditions. For example, the SSM9585GM-VB can be used in automation control systems to start or stop different modules by controlling the switching of current, helping to achieve high efficiency and precise control.
5. **Consumer Electronics**
In consumer electronics, the SSM9585GM-VB can be used as a power switch, such as in smartphones, tablets, portable audio devices, etc., to control the flow of power in or out. Due to its low on-resistance and high efficiency, this MOSFET can reduce power consumption and extend the working time of battery-driven devices.
6. **Industrial Equipment**
SSM9585GM-VB is also widely used in industrial equipment, especially in load control and power management modules. Due to its high current capability and high temperature resistance, it is suitable for scenarios such as power tools, industrial control systems, sensor modules, etc., which helps to optimize power management and improve the reliability of equipment.
7. **High-Efficiency Switching Power Supplies**
Due to its high efficiency and low power loss, SSM9585GM-VB is suitable for efficient switching power supply design, especially in applications that require higher power density and lower switching losses. These power supplies are widely used in communication equipment, server power supplies, UPS (uninterruptible power supply) systems and other fields, which can provide stable power supply and improve overall system efficiency.
